Who we areThe Sender Operations team at Attentive is responsible for ensuring our customers are set up for successful & compliant message sending on our platform. This includes managing the phone number provisioning process, vetting and monitoring clients for carrier compliance, and managing our phone number inventory. This includes handling day-to-day issues, fielding questions from GTM teams, managing 3rd party relationships with our messaging partners, and working cross functionally with Product and Engineering to build tools and processes that improve Sender Operations at Attentive.
